Asbestos Abatement Safety in Miami, Florida for Families and Pets
In Miami, licensed asbestos abatement contractors follow strict guidelines designed to protect people and animals during removal. These include sealing off affected areas, using HEPA filtration systems, and employing certified protective equipment. Family members and pets are strongly encouraged to vacate the premises during the abatement to avoid any risk of exposure.
Once the removal is complete, post-abatement testing is conducted to confirm that asbestos fibers are no longer present in the air. This ensures a safe environment for your loved ones to return to. Temporary relocation of pets is recommended as a precautionary measure during the work.
